Police will trade badges for aprons Tuesday for Tip-A-Cop fundraiser
RICHMOND, Ky. (WTVQ)- Some local law enforcement agencies are pulling together to raise money for Special Olympics Kentucky.
The “Buffalo Wild Wings Cops Gone Wild for Special Olympics Kentucky” is this Tuesday, September 15, in Richmond. As part of the fundraiser, police officers, troopers and deputies will wait on tables. Their tips will help Special Olympics. There will also be a wing-eating contest.
Organizers say the ‘Tip-A-Cop’ fundraiser will include Kentucky State Police, Madison County Sheriff’s Office and Richmond Police Department. The event is part of the Law Enforcement Torch Run campaign.
The community is invited to help by dining at Buffalo Wild Wings at Richmond Centre this Tuesday from 4:00pm to 9:00pm.
